- Devo ArJan 19, 2021 · 5 years agoOne way to find crypto-friendly banks is to do some online research. Look for banks that explicitly state that they support cryptocurrency transactions or have partnerships with cryptocurrency companies. You can also check out online forums and communities dedicated to cryptocurrency to see if anyone has recommendations or experiences with crypto-friendly banks. Additionally, you can reach out to local cryptocurrency businesses or enthusiasts to see if they have any insights or recommendations on crypto-friendly banks in your area. Remember to always do your due diligence and research the reputation and security measures of any bank you consider using for cryptocurrency transactions.
- Ayah SaadFeb 02, 2021 · 5 years agoFinding banks that are crypto-friendly can be a bit challenging, but it's not impossible. One strategy is to look for banks that have embraced blockchain technology or have shown interest in cryptocurrencies. These banks are more likely to be open to cryptocurrency transactions. Another approach is to reach out to your current bank and ask if they have any plans to support cryptocurrency transactions in the future. They may not be crypto-friendly now, but they could be in the near future. Lastly, you can consider using cryptocurrency-friendly payment processors or platforms that offer banking services. These platforms often have partnerships with banks that are open to cryptocurrency transactions.
